Types of Car Keys
Before diving into the programming element, it is important to comprehend the different types of car keys presently in use. This will help separate the programming techniques needed for each type.
Traditional Keys: These are the most standard kind of car keys. They have no electronic elements and can typically be cut by a locksmith with the appropriate key code.
Transponder Keys: These keys include a chip that interacts with the car's ignition system. If the chip is not acknowledged, the car won't start. Programming includes synchronizing the chip with the car's Computer Control Unit (CCU).
Remote Key Fobs: These keys combine traditional key functions with remote locking and opening abilities. They usually have built-in transponders, needing similar programming as transponder keys.
Smart Keys: Also called keyless entry systems, smart keys don't require physical insertion into the ignition. They utilize a wireless system to unlock and begin the vehicle when the key is in close proximity.
Keyless Ignition Keys: These keys work like wise keys but particularly focus on starting the vehicle without traditional ignition techniques.
The intricacy of programming these keys varies, typically making it challenging for car owners to manage the procedure independently.
The Key Programming Process
Programming a car type in Milton Keynes normally includes the following actions:
Step 1: Obtain the Correct Key
To program a new key, you initially require to guarantee that you have the correct key type for your vehicle. Keys can differ significantly in between manufacturers and designs, and the wrong key will not program to your car.
Action 2: Access the Vehicle's Onboard Diagnostics (OBD) Port
Many modern vehicles have an OBD-II port, usually situated under the dashboard. This port permits the key programming tool to access the vehicle's computer to program new keys.
Action 3: Use a Key Programmer Tool
Expert locksmiths or car dealerships use specialized key programming tools. These gadgets link to your car's OBD-II port and enable users to input commands to add brand-new keys.
Step 4: Follow the Programming Instructions
The key programming tool will usually provide on-screen instructions tailored to the make and design of the vehicle. Here's a general overview that might be included in the programming procedure:
Turn the ignition to the ON position.Connect the key developer to the OBD-II port.Select the vehicle design on the developer.Follow the prompts to program a new key.Evaluate the recently configured key to guarantee functionality.Step 5: Verify the New Key
After programming, test the brand-new key to ensure that it can begin the vehicle and perform remote locking/unlocking functions (if appropriate).
Typical Issues Encountered
Although programming car keys may seem uncomplicated, different concerns can develop, consisting of:
Incorrect Key Type: Using the incorrect key can result in failure in programming.Faulty Key Fob: Sometimes, the key fob itself may be defective.Battery Issues: Low battery in the key fob can prevent it from communicating with the vehicle.Software application Issues: Occasionally, issues within the vehicle's software application might prevent successful programming.When to Seek Professional Help
While numerous car owners may attempt to program their keys individually, it is frequently advisable to seek expert help. Expert locksmiths or car dealerships in Milton Keynes will have substantial experience and customized devices to make sure that programming achieves success and efficient. Common scenarios when to look for professional assistance consist of:
When the vehicle's manual is not available.If several key remotes need programming.In case of key loss without any spare offered.When dealing with high-security cars that require innovative programming.Frequently asked questions
